Assetmark Inc. Increases Stock Holdings in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F $FTEC

Assetmark Inc. increased its holdings in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F (NYSEARCA:FTECFree Report) by 5.5% during the 1st quarter, according to its most recent 13F fil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 40,244 shares of the company’s stock after buying an additional 2,108 shares during the period. Assetmark Inc.’s holdings in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F were worth $8,373,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

The Fidelity MSCI Information Technology Index ETF (FTEC)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in information technology equity. The fund tracks a market-cap-weighted index of stocks in the broad US information technology sector. FTEC was launched on Oct 21, 2013 and is managed by Fidelity.
